Output 108ef6bd70d237943616d0e1c4044fddafc39c188eca748f34ee8c028cf95e54:0

value
30159960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e043b78b987e2d0c1e14d81bdbc015029b1d94 OP_EQUAL
address
34bZXfNqZmtBtbVep4tKjpCjE9CAXDggGA
transaction
108ef6bd70d237943616d0e1c4044fddafc39c188eca748f34ee8c028cf95e54
confirmations
450069
spent
true